THE BEGINNING – (THE ISLAND)

Dimitri was just 10 years old when her whole fantasy turned into a stuffy space, and it got even stuffier as she grew older. 

She was the only child of her parents, so her trainings were both masculine and feminine. 

Her parents, ‘the Saws’ were the pillars of the island, and they had held every single corner of the island so firmly that no Evil could arise either from within or beyond. 

The island was a sanctuary for humans, but in little Dimitri’s head it was just a home. No child her age or below knew what was beyond the waters that surrounded them.

“Dimitri Saw!” Aileen, her mother called out.

“Mom,” Dimitri jerked up from bed immediately, she had been caught sleeping again.

“It is time for your training and you ran off to sleep again? Do you know how much you need to train to be perfect?” Aileen lectured her as she always did.

She always wished she had another child so Dimitri wouldn’t feel burdened, but she was not blessed with another, so she had to protect the only one she had. And how else can one protect their child if not teaching her how to protect herself?

“I am so tired and sleepy.” Dimitri mumbled as she rubbed her eyes with a sulky look on her face.

She barely gets enough sleep, she didn’t even know why she has to go through such intense trainings when it always drains her.

“The time is fast coming, so you have to be prepared.” Aileen pulled her up, off from the bed.

“Time? Prepared for what, mom?” Dimitri was clueless about the whole statement.

“Quiet! Wash your face quickly and rush down to the training square before your father notices your absence.” Aileen told her daughter, but Dimitri remained on a spot unmoving.

“Did you not hear me just now, young lady?” She held herself back from sounding stern.

Dimitri pouted sadly, holding back the tears that threatened to spill from her eyes. The last time she had enough sleep was on the night before her 10th birthday. 

“Can I not just sleep for today?” She pleaded. She was really feeling sleepy and tired still.

“You go to the training square at once young lady. After that, you come and learn your stitches. You are a Saw and the heir to the Island.” Aileen reminded her as she always does in moments like this.

Dimitri’s heart ached as she felt like crying, she always heard the same words over and over again.

‘You are a Saw and heir to the Island’

Doesn’t Saws or Heirs sleep? She wished they did.

“Yes, mom,” she replied sadly and went ahead to wash her face then headed to the training square.

Aileen watched her daughter leave, “One day, you will understand that all I do, I do for your safety.” She said under her breath.

She sighed out and went ahead to the kitchen to prepare their food.

"Dimitri!" Festus called out to her.

Dimitri paid no attention to him; she kept walking head on towards the training square.

"You always ignore me," Festus frowned while watching her figure from a little distance.

Dimitri paused in her steps. She turned back to look at him with a scowl on her face."I don't ignore you, you are always on a bad timing." 

He just always looks for her at a bad time. Just like now, she wasn't in the mood to talk.

Festus face lightened up when he heard her reply him, he knew she would stop, she always did.

"We are best friends anyway so it should be a good thing, right?" He smiled as he got closer to where she was standing.

Dimitri rolled her eyes as she kept on walking.

Festus was persistent, "But it is true though. I mean, it's like your mind calls out to me when you are having a bad time and I just appear and make it go away like an—" he got cut short when Moko's voice sounded above their heads like a drum.

"You are late!" Moko scolded.

Dimitri felt her chest tighten. She was always scared of her father. "I apologise father," she replied immediately and went to the front circle where she always positioned herself. 

Festus was usually a blabber mouth, but he always stood like a soldier awaiting command in situations like this any time he was around Moko. 

He became still till Dimitri nudged him.

The training square was alarge open field where soldiers and most interested children came to learn combat. 

It was a large square with medium sized circles sketched in the middle to accommodate a lot of people.

"What are you doing there?" Moko lashed at Dimitri.

Dimitri looked up at him. "I ... I..." she could not find her words, she never did. Not when she was up against her father.

"Go for your laps now!" Moko thundered like he was addressing a soldier.

Dimitri had done the morning laps very early in the morning already but her little heart almost burst out in fear; she couldn't say so. 

"Ye ... yes, father," she did not wait to be told twice, she took to her heels instantly.

Festus was about to join her, but Moko halted him.

"Attention, soldier! Were you asked to leave the grounds?" 

"No, sir." Festus shivered and went back to his circle. 

If he looked in a little distance he could see Dimitri's figure jogging, with her violet hair blessed with coloured strands of silver flowing with the wind, she was always eye catching.

He knew she was already tearing up by now, she always cried when her father raised his voice at her. 

The only reason he joined the combat training was because he wanted to accompany her.Asides him, she was the youngest person in the training square, the rest were 16 years and above but she was still tasked to train harder. 

He really felt sorry for his best friend.

"Boy!" Moko commanded Festus’ attention back to the training grounds.

"If you prefer to be elsewhere then leave, but make sure you don't ever come back to the square," he looked down at Festus.

Festus had to gulp down hard to avoid peeing in his pants.

Moko was a handsome, tall and well-built chocolate skinned man. He was a disciplinarian, but Festus just saw him as a big bully.

"Yes, sir," he whispered out in fear.

"Speak up, boy!" Moko thundered.

"Yes, sir!" Festus said more audibly.

Moko left him to continue his commands.
